conciliant — meaning in English

French → English · translate English → French instead

English meaning

  • amenable adj Willing to go along with a suggestion or be persuaded.
  • conciliatory adj Willing to conciliate, or to make concessions.
  • tractable adj Capable of being easily led, taught, or managed.
